When I Finally Say Yes to Letting Go

After losing service in an elevator, Cameron misses a call only to receive a text from his fiancée, Lauren Sink, canceling their wedding for the 99th time. She leaves to care for Gregory Cooper, warning Cameron not to interfere. Suddenly, mysterious floating comments appear, suggesting Lauren’s actions are merely a ploy to spark jealousy. Despite these revelations of her hidden feelings, Cameron realizes he no longer desires a love he cannot feel and decides to let go.

Chapter 4

I jumped back in shock, still trying to process what had just happened. The next thing I knew, Lauren suddenly appeared and shoved me. She then helped Gregory up to his feet, glaring at me with fury.

"Did you just push him?" she questioned me.

I shook my head frantically. "I didn't! He fell on purpose! He's trying to set me up!"

However, Gregory, wincing in pain, insisted it was my fault. "He pushed me, Lauren… He's jealous that you've given me your wedding venue, so he tried to hurt me…"

I opened my mouth to explain again, but Lauren slapped me sharply. "I've heard enough! There's no one else around but you. You're jealous of my relationship with Greg, so you pushed him and tried to kill him!

"I know you've always been jealous, but I never expected you'd be so cruel! If anything happened to Greg, I'd never forgive you, Cameron!"

Then, in a voice sharp as steel, she ordered the staff, "Lock him up in the cold storage. That should give him a lesson."

I covered my face, staring at her in disbelief. "I told you it wasn't me, Lauren! Why won't you just check the surveillance? Will it kill you just to believe me one time—"

Yet, the staff had already grabbed me and thrown me into the cold storage. Right before the door closed, I saw Lauren walking further and further away with Gregory around her arms.

I banged on the door, calling for help, my body shaking uncontrollably from fear and cold.

Just then, the live comments flashed before my eyes again.

"Lauren may seem angry on the outside, but deep inside, she's enjoying it! She thinks Cameron is finally jealous!"

"In reality, she doesn't want to punish him. Nothing happened with her and Gregory anyway. It's just an act to make Cameron jealous. Of course, you can't put up a convincing performance without going all out. In this case, Cameron will have to suffer."

Reading those comments, I began to wonder if it was all just a hallucination. Did Lauren truly love me? If she did, why would she punish me in such a cruel way?

I curled up, shivering violently. The cold seeped into my bones, each breath sending a stab of pain through me. My consciousness grew dim, my breathing shallow, and finally, I went unconscious.

I didn't know how long I was out, but when I slowly came to, the cold storage door was open. I forced myself to stand, wobbling on unsteady legs, and limped out.

It was freezing in there. I had to get away. I had to go home.

As I was passing by the hall, I was suddenly stopped by the security guard. "Freeze! You must be the thief!"

My mind went blank. Before I could react, they had already dug into my pockets and pulled out a shattered vintage watch. "Mr. Cooper, this should be the watch you lost, right?"

Gregory took it and nodded repeatedly. "That's it! This was my mother's heirloom… How did it end up shattered like this…"

He then turned to me, his face filled with hurt, as if accusing me. "Cameron, I know you hate me because of my engagement with Lauren, but wasn't pushing me down the stairs enough? You had to break my mother's watch, too?"

He sank to the ground, forcing tears to come out. "I'm sorry, Mom… I couldn't even protect the one thing you left me…"

His movement allowed everyone to notice the bruise marks on his body from the earlier fall. They gasped, staring in shock.

"Gregory, did Cameron do this to you?"

Gregory nodded confidently, and that was all it needed to fuel everyone's anger. The crowd shot me condemning glares, whispering among themselves on how they planned to deal with me.

"This kind of underhanded behavior deserves serious punishment!"

I shook my head frantically, trying to explain myself. "It wasn't me! I didn't steal anything or push him down the stairs! Gregory staged everything! You have no right to punish me! I'm calling the police! They'll find out the truth and—"
